I had to get out of bed for a bit. After laying around in the hospital bed the last few days my back is just killing me. Anyone else restricted from using a CPAP while healing? It is making quality sleep a challenge this week.

Yeah....you're up and about!!! I'm just curious, why are you restricted from using your C-pap? I can't sleep without mine, so I'm certainly planning on bringing mine with me to the hospital. Your body (esp your heart) has to work so much harder if you have sleep apnea and don't use your machine. :huh:

That seems strange that you would be restricted from using your CPAP. I was required to bring mine to the hospital. It was used on me in recovery and I used it at night while sleeping after surgery. My doctor was very adamant about using the CPAP when I returned home, especially if taking pain meds.

My surgeon doesn't want any air blowing into my stomach and inflating it. He's had patients develop leaks due to this so it's his standard precaution. I suppose a couple of weeks without it isn't going to kill me- if my heart was truly that close to death I don't think I would have survived the surgery to begin with.
